大数跨境

OpenClaw(龙虾)在macOS Sequoia怎么做自动化完整教程

2026-03-19 2
详情
报告
跨境服务
文章

引言

OpenClaw(龙虾)是一个开源的 macOS 自动化工具集,专为 UI 级别自动化设计,支持在 macOS Sequoia(15.x)系统中模拟鼠标点击、键盘输入、窗口识别与流程编排。它不依赖 AppleScript 或 Accessibility API 的深度权限,而是基于计算机视觉(CV)与系统级事件注入实现跨应用操作,常被跨境卖家用于多平台账号巡检、订单状态批量刷新、广告截图归档等重复性运营任务。

 

要点速读(TL;DR)

  • OpenClaw 是命令行驱动的 macOS 原生自动化框架,非图形界面软件,需终端操作;
  • 在 macOS Sequoia 上需手动启用「辅助功能」+「完全磁盘访问」两项系统权限;
  • 核心能力是「图像识别 + 动作录制 + 脚本回放」,不支持网页 DOM 操作(非 Puppeteer 类工具);
  • 无官方托管服务、无订阅费,但需自行维护脚本与图像样本库;
  • 适用于 Shopify 后台巡检、Amazon Seller Central 批量导出、TikTok Shop 订单标记等 UI 层固定流程。

它能解决哪些问题

  • 场景痛点:每天人工登录 5 个平台核对库存/订单状态 → 价值:用 OpenClaw 编写定时脚本自动执行,单次运行覆盖全部平台 UI 操作链;
  • 场景痛点:广告素材需每日截图存档至本地文件夹并按日期命名 → 价值:结合 screencapture 与 OpenClaw 图像定位,实现「找到‘下载’按钮→点击→等待弹窗→保存」全自动闭环;
  • 场景痛点:ERP 系统无 API 导出接口,仅提供网页表格导出按钮 → 价值:用 OpenClaw 定位按钮坐标并触发点击,配合 macOS 原生「保存对话框」自动化完成下载。

怎么用/怎么开通/怎么选择

OpenClaw 不涉及「开通」或「注册」,属于本地部署型开源工具。标准使用流程如下(以 macOS Sequoia 15.0+ 为准):

  1. 安装依赖:通过 Homebrew 安装 python3opencv-pythonpyautogui(注意:Sequoia 默认禁用部分 Python 包的摄像头/屏幕捕获权限,需额外授权);
  2. 克隆项目:执行 git clone https://github.com/openclaw/openclaw.git(官方仓库地址以 GitHub 页面为准);
  3. 启用系统权限:前往「系统设置 > 隐私与安全性 > 辅助功能」+「完全磁盘访问」,手动添加 Terminal.app 及 Python 解释器路径(如 /opt/homebrew/bin/python3);
  4. 录制基础动作:运行 openclaw record,在目标应用界面中点击/拖拽/输入,生成 .ocl 脚本文件;
  5. 校验图像锚点:将关键 UI 元素(如「提交订单」按钮)截图保存为 submit_btn.png,放入 assets/ 目录,脚本中调用 find_image() 定位;
  6. 定时执行:launchd 配置 plist 文件,实现每日 9:00 自动运行脚本(示例配置见项目 examples/ 目录)。

费用/成本通常受哪些因素影响

  • 是否需定制图像识别逻辑(如应对深色模式/多语言界面导致的按钮位置偏移);
  • 目标应用 UI 更新频率(Amazon Seller Central 每月改版可能需重录锚点图);
  • 是否集成到 CI/CD 流程(需额外配置 macOS Runner 与密钥管理);
  • 团队是否具备 Python + OpenCV 基础调试能力(无此能力则需外包脚本维护);
  • 是否搭配 OCR 模块识别动态文本(需额外部署 Tesseract,增加资源占用)。

为了拿到准确的实施成本预估,你通常需要准备:目标平台名称与版本号、待自动化操作的完整流程录屏、UI 截图样本集、执行频次与并发需求。

常见坑与避坑清单

  • 权限未生效即运行脚本:Sequoia 对「辅助功能」权限验证更严格,添加后需重启 Terminal 并重新运行 openclaw test 验证;
  • 图像锚点分辨率错配:Retina 屏幕截图需用 screencapture -x 保存原生分辨率图,否则匹配失败(OpenClaw 默认按物理像素匹配);
  • 多显示器坐标混乱:脚本默认使用主屏坐标,若操作在副屏进行,需在 config.yaml 中显式指定 display_index: 1
  • 网页渲染延迟未处理:未插入 wait_for_image(timeout=10) 就执行点击,易因页面加载慢导致失败——所有关键步骤前必须加显式等待。

FAQ

OpenClaw(龙虾)靠谱吗/正规吗/是否合规?

OpenClaw 是 MIT 协议开源项目,代码完全公开,无远程控制模块、不上传任何屏幕数据或脚本内容。其行为等同于用户手动操作,符合 Apple《开发者条款》中对自动化工具的界定(前提是不用于刷单、抢购等违反平台规则的场景)。合规性取决于你的使用方式,而非工具本身。

OpenClaw(龙虾)适合哪些卖家/平台/地区/类目?

适合已稳定运营、有明确 UI 自动化需求的中大型跨境卖家,尤其适配:Amazon Seller Central(美/德/日站)、Shopify 后台(含多个店铺)、Walmart Seller Center、独立站后台(如 Magento、BigCommerce)。不适用于需处理验证码、动态 token 或频繁反爬的平台(如部分东南亚本地平台)。

OpenClaw(龙虾)怎么开通/注册/接入/购买?需要哪些资料?

无需开通、注册或购买。它是开源免费工具,无账号体系。所需资料仅为:一台运行 macOS Sequoia 的 Mac 设备(Apple Silicon 或 Intel 均可)、管理员权限、基础终端操作能力。首次使用前需准备好目标界面的清晰截图及操作流程说明书。

结尾

OpenClaw(龙虾)是 macOS Sequoia 下轻量级 UI 自动化的可行解,重在“可控、可审、可审计”,适合有技术协同能力的跨境团队自建自动化流水线。

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业